Rules for FHA Owner-Occupied – Budgeting Money – The Federal Housing Administration mortgage program is administered by the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development. The FHA provides insurance on qualified mortgages, which allows the borrowers to obtain lower down payments and interest rates, plus more liberal qualifying requirements.

What is the difference between a conventional, FHA, and VA. – FHA Loans. This type of loan is often easier to qualify for than a conventional mortgage and anyone can apply. Borrowers with a FICO credit score as low as around 500 might be eligible for a FHA loan. However, FHA loans have a maximum loan limit that varies depending on the average cost of housing in a given region.

FHA maximum loan limits for 2019 – anytimeestimate.com – You might be surprised to know that there are no income or sales price limits with an FHA loan, however, there are loans limits. The maximum FHA loan limits are set each year by Congress. Below you will find the “base” fha loan limits. FHA loans that exceed the maximum loan limits are called jumbo FHA.
